Protein Phosphorylation and Taurine Biosynthesis In Vivo and In Vitro
Taurine is known to be involved in many important physiological functions. Here we report that both in vivo andin vitro the taurine-synthesizing enzyme in the brain, namely cysteine sulfinic acid decarboxylase (CSAD), is activated when phosphorylated and inhibited when dephosphorylated.
